Transaction 14417e05b1bec427b1963effe693681b89900399af567dbc7874e77cdc6da7a8
1 Input
1 Output
-
14417e05b1bec427b1963effe693681b89900399af567dbc7874e77cdc6da7a8:0
- value
- 2395578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 440dc03ddeb0c76eb54c4536dd48348ff7670a18 OP_EQUAL
- address
- 37trM29SDycDCJaFCEvXooWtUefMKhpH3D